Taking a look at present maritime technology innovations

Investigating how recent developments in technological innovation have changed the way in which ships are built, run and maintained.

What technology do ships use? Well, these days there are a wide range of technological developments which are having profound influences on the shipping industry. Technologies are not only altering the way ships are constructed, but also the work of many logistics and nautical operations. There are lots of procedures that are associated with the planning, design and fabrication of a ship. Producers have suggested that the production process takes a number of years, with extensive screening and approval procedures to make sure a ship is of the suitable standard. Modern ship manufacturing uses new technology to improve efficiency and sustainability. As technology advances, it is believed that automated robot technology will be effective for fixing a variety of challenges. For instance, construction processes such as 3D printing and robotics are being implemented to enhance the functionality of production techniques. This results in more affordable manufacturing as well as more reliability in production.

Shipping has for a very long time, been a significant more info contributor to worldwide carbon emissions. As climate concerns are increasing, the advancement of new technology in shipping industry operations are transforming maritime transport. From wind-assisted propulsion to zero-emission fuels, the latest shipping technologies are improving how ships work while minimising harm to the environment. When it concerns ship design, companies are looking to achieve more efficient usage of space. By maximizing ship size and proposing more streamlined designs, vessels will have the ability to transport more cargo and use less power. There have also been recent investigations into sustainable fuel alternatives, with the introduction of greener fuel sources. In addition, renewable energy sources namely wind and solar are being trialled. These adjustments aim to bring about smarter, greener and more sustainable sailing.

As the maritime industry evolves, new technology in marine engineering is shaping a future where ships are much safer, more practical and less dependent on human assistance. Artificial intelligence and automation are redefining marine design. These advancements will enable ships to use real-time data to optimise efficiency. One significant innovation in shipping technology is the recent introduction of autonomous ships. This development is noteworthy as it will substantially change the way human beings are involved in seafaring. Self-governing shipping proposes many advantages consisting of enhancements to safety, optimised logistics chains and decreases to operational and servicing costs. The procedures will incorporate remote control operations, where systems are controlled from an external source, making more effective use of ship space. Also, decision support will provide an advisory system that reviews live data and proposes a course of action, which will elevate security and lower upkeep costs. Furthermore, autonomous functions consisting of navigation and tracking will be implemented to optimise on-board activity. These innovations are thought to alter the future of sailing and bring about a smarter shipping industry.
